Plastic Datasheets
Impact resistance | Test Condition | Test Method | SABIC INNOVATIVE US/GTX679 |
---|---|---|---|
Charpy Notched Impact Strength | 23°C | ISO 179/1eA | 3.8 kJ/m² |
Dart impact | 23°C,TotalEnergy | ASTM D3763 | 7.00 J |
Mechanical properties | Test Condition | Test Method | SABIC INNOVATIVE US/GTX679 |
---|---|---|---|
Tensile modulus | --2 | ASTM D638 | 4450 Mpa |
tensile strength | 断裂 | ISO 527-2/5 | 61.0 Mpa |
屈服3 | ASTM D638 | 64.0 Mpa | |
elongation | 断裂3 | ASTM D638 | 4.0 % |
Flexural modulus | --5 | ISO 178 | 4440 Mpa |
50.0mm跨距4 | ASTM D790 | 4000 Mpa | |
bending strength | --5,6 | ISO 178 | 109 Mpa |
elongation | 屈服 | ISO 527-2/5 | 2.0 % |
tensile strength | 屈服 | ISO 527-2/5 | 61.0 Mpa |
elongation | 屈服3 | ASTM D638 | 3.0 % |
tensile strength | 断裂3 | ASTM D638 | 62.0 Mpa |
bending strength | 断裂,50.0mm跨距4 | ASTM D790 | 108 Mpa |
Tensile modulus | -- | ISO 527-2/1 | 4790 Mpa |
elongation | 断裂 | ISO 527-2/5 | 5.0 % |
physical property | Test Condition | Test Method | SABIC INNOVATIVE US/GTX679 |
---|---|---|---|
Melt volume flow rate | 220°C/5.0kg | ISO 1133 | 14.0 cm3/10min |
Shrinkage rate | MD:3.20mm | 内部方法 | 0.70-0.90 % |
melt mass-flow rate | 280°C/5.0kg | ASTM D1238 | 16 g/10min |
Water absorption rate | 平衡,23°C,50%RH | ISO 62 | 0.70 % |
饱和,23°C | ISO 62 | 3.6 % |
Thermal performance | Test Condition | Test Method | SABIC INNOVATIVE US/GTX679 |
---|---|---|---|
Heat distortion temperature | 0.45MPa,未退火,64.0mm跨距9,HDT | ISO 75-2/Bf | 184 °C |
vicat | -- | ISO 306/B120 | 188 °C |
Linear coefficient of thermal expansion | TD:-40到40°C | ASTME831 | 6.5E-05 cm/cm/°C |
Heat distortion temperature | 0.45MPa,未退火,3.20mm,HDT | ASTM D648 | 185 °C |
vicat | -- | ASTMD152510 | 185 °C |
Linear coefficient of thermal expansion | MD:-40到40°C | ASTME831 | 6E-05 cm/cm/°C |
